Catechesis of the Good Shepherd: The Catechesis of the Good Shepherd (CGS) is a Montessori approach to spiritual development and growth for young people. Every Sunday during the school year we meet upstairs in Pillsbury House after 9:00 mass for a snack and then proceed down to the three groups on the lower level:
  • CGS I: 3 - 5 years (must be toilet trained)
  • CGS II: Children in grades 1 to 3
  • CGS III: Children in grades 4 to 5
 
Journey Through Scripture: The JTS group, for children in grades 6 to 8, follows the same liturgical themes found in the Sunday mass, concentrating on the day's scripture readings. Ponticus Group: Click to Enlarge (Photo: Kate Eikel)Ponticus Group: Click to Enlarge (Photo: Kate Eikel) High School: Ponticus is the high school Christian Formation Group. Its goal is to build community through sharted experience learning, working and having fun together. It is also the normal preparation for confirmation in the parish. Past classes have focused upon a catechism-based overview of Christian faith and church istory, as well as looking at contemporary issues from a Christian perspective.
